Is Now a Good Time to Switch to an Electric Car in the UK?

The honest answer, with current UK prices, incentives and infrastructure facts

Yes, for most UK drivers, now is a good time to switch to an electric car. Prices have fallen, ranges have lengthened, the charging network has expanded substantially, and the government has restored a purchase grant for affordable models. The caveats are real but narrowing: if you cannot charge at home and rely on public rapid charging for everyday use, the maths is less compelling. For everyone else, the case is solid.

What makes 2026 a strong moment to switch?

Three things have converged to make 2026 arguably the strongest year yet for UK EV buyers: falling entry-level prices, a restored purchase grant, and a public charging network that has passed the point of critical mass.

Prices are coming down. New EVs in 2026 start from around £14,495 for the Leapmotor T03 (after the grant) and the Fiat Grande Panda Electric from £20,995. The Renault 5 E-Tech, which won UK Car of the Year 2026, starts from £22,995 with a 52kWh battery and 255 miles of WLTP range in the top variant. These are no longer token options: they are genuinely capable cars at prices within reach of the mainstream.

The Electric Car Grant is back. Reintroduced in July 2025, the grant provides up to £3,750 off eligible new EVs priced at £37,000 or under. This has brought a material number of models back into the price bracket where switching makes clear financial sense.

The charging network is the best it has ever been. At the end of March 2026, the UK had 119,080 public charging devices across 46,107 locations, including 27,372 rapid or ultra-rapid chargers at 6,785 sites. Virtually every motorway service area now has multiple 150kW or faster chargers.

EV market share is growing fast. SMMT data shows that in April 2026, electric cars took a 26.2% share of new registrations. Over 473,000 new EVs were registered in 2025 alone. That scale means parts availability, resale values, and the second-hand market are all improving.

What are the financial facts?

FactorFigure
Petrol price (May 2026)159.6p per litre
Diesel price (May 2026)184.9p per litre
Ofgem standard electricity rate (Q2 2026)24.67p per kWh
Off-peak EV tariff (e.g. Octopus Intelligent Go)From ~7p per kWh
Petrol car cost per mile (40mpg)~18p per mile
EV cost per mile (home, standard rate)~7p per mile
EV cost per mile (home, off-peak rate)~2p per mile
EV cost per mile (public rapid charger)~19 to 23p per mile
Typical annual fuel saving (10,000 miles, home charging)£900 to £1,600
Electric Car Grant (eligible models under £37,000)Up to £3,750
EV road tax (VED) from April 2025£190 per year
EV BiK company car tax 2026/274%

The numbers above show why home charging is the pivot point. If you can plug in overnight on an off-peak tariff, you are paying roughly one-ninth of the per-mile cost of petrol. Even on the standard electricity rate, you are paying less than half.

When is it not a good time to switch?

There are genuine circumstances where switching now is premature or financially unattractive:

You have no home charging and high daily mileage. If you are covering 80 or more miles per day and relying entirely on public rapid chargers, your cost per mile rises to 19 to 23p, broadly matching diesel. The convenience advantage also shrinks.

You need maximum range for a specialist use case. Rural drivers travelling 200 or more miles between destinations with limited charging options face a harder calculation. The charging network is improving, but remote areas still have gaps. Read our best electric cars for rural UK drivers guide for models that mitigate this.

You are buying a cheap petrol car to run for one or two years. The upfront cost gap between EVs and petrol equivalents means short-term ownership rarely allows savings to compound. If you plan to keep the car for three or more years, the arithmetic shifts in the EV’s favour.

You are about to face very high public charging bills. If your work or lifestyle makes public charging the norm rather than home charging, model your real costs before committing. The saving exists, but it is smaller and requires more active management.

Does the 2030 petrol and diesel ban affect timing?

The UK government’s ban on new petrol and diesel car sales takes effect in 2035 (new petrol and diesel cars cannot be sold after that date; hybrids have a slightly different timeline). This does not create an urgent deadline for most drivers in the next year or two.

However, what the policy does do is create a clear direction of travel for residuals, insurance pricing, infrastructure investment, and manufacturer focus. Cars that are petrol or diesel today will retain value less well as the transition deepens. EVs registered in 2026 will be driving into a world increasingly set up to support them.

The Zero Emission Vehicle mandate requires 28% of new car sales to be electric in 2026, rising steeply towards 80% by 2030. Manufacturers are under legal pressure to sell more EVs, which is contributing to incentive pricing and competition in the market.

What about the used EV market?

If a new EV is beyond your budget, the used market is now substantial. SMMT data for Q1 2026 shows 86,943 used battery electric cars changed hands, up 32% on Q1 2025. Prices have softened from their 2022 peaks. A used Nissan Leaf, Renault Zoe, or early Volkswagen ID.3 can be found for under £12,000 in 2026. These are shorter-range cars suitable for urban and suburban driving with home charging.

The caution with used EVs is battery health. Always request a battery health report, consider models with a known strong battery warranty record, and factor in whether the car supports rapid charging for occasional longer trips.

What is the honest verdict?

For a UK driver who has a driveway, covers a typical 8,000 to 12,000 miles per year, and can access an EV tariff electricity rate, switching to an electric car in 2026 makes sound financial sense. Running cost savings of £900 to £1,600 per year, lower servicing costs, and a significantly easier refuelling routine in daily life all point the same direction.

The purchase price gap is the remaining barrier, and it is narrowing. The grant, manufacturer incentives, and falling entry-level prices are closing it further each year.
